            Sry, if this thread is too old to answer but I had the same question and had problems to find a solution for this. But it seems like I have one.

            In my config I only set useKMPHwind to true and that didn’t work but after I also changed the useBeaufort from its default true value to false it seems to work.

            At this moment openweathermap shows 1,5m/s and magicmirror shows 5 as windspeed. 1,5m/s are actually 5,4km/h so I think its an rounded value.

                    Re: Can"t get wind speed shown in KMPH why?

                    Turns out the variable (useKMPHWind) in your “config.js” should be with a lowercase w for useKMPHwind.

                    		{
                    			module: "currentweather",
                    			position: "top_right",
                    			config: {
                    				location: "Zaandam",
                    				locationID: "2744118", //ID from http://bulk.openweathermap.org/sample/city.list.json.gz; unzip the gz file and find your city
                    				appid: "12345678901234567890",
                    				roundTemp: true,
                    				useBeaufort: false,
                    				useKMPHwind: true,
                    			}
                    		},

                      Thank you @MaXi-XCeL that was the problem. Case sensitive variables? Come on… :-(

                      And you need the useBeaufort: false to have it work.

                      useBeaufort: false,
                      useKMPHwind: true,
